Correlation Analysis Of Intact Parathyroid Hormone And Cardiac Troponin I In Chronic Renal Failure Rats

PartⅠExperimental study of rats with CRFObjective To establish model of CRF rats by Platt and observing their general condition, body weight, renal function, pathological changes of renal tissue.Methods 48 rats were randomly divided into normal group(12 rats), sham operation group(12 rats)and operation group(24 rats). We established the rat model of CRF by Platt. We observed their general condition and Scr,BUN, also observed the renal pathological changes by light microscope.Results①Body Weight: In body weight, there was statistical significance among three groups(F=11.303,P<0.05).There was not statistical significantce between normol group and sham operation group(P>0.05); there was statistical significantce between sham operation group and operation group(P<0.05); and there was statistical significantce among operation group itself(P<0.05). With the time lasting, body wight of operation group rats which was falling off was lower than sham operation group(P<0.05).②Scr,BUN: In Scr, there was statistical significance between normol group and sham operation group(F=6.283,P<0.05); and there was statistical significantce among operation group itself(P<0.05). With the time lasting, Scr of operation group rats which was stepping up was higher than sham operation group(P<0.05). In BUN, there was statistical significance between normol group and sham operation group(F=4.308,P<0.05); and there was statistical significantce among operation group itself(P<0.05). With the time lasting,BUNof operation group rats which was stepping up was higher than sham operation group(P<0.05).③There was renal tissue damage after 8 weeks in operation group. Conclusions We established successfully the rat model of CRF, which was the basis of our further research of correlation between iPTH and cTnI.PartⅡExperimental study on the correlation between iPTH and cTnI on CRF rats.Objective To approach the correlation between parathyroid hormone(PTH) and troponin I(cTnI) in chronic renal failure(CRF) rats, in order to provide theory for early diagnosis and therapy in CRF heart complications.Methods 16 model CRF rats were randomly divided into model group and treatment group, 8 rats for each group. At the same time, 8 rats which was left in sham operation group was as control group.Rocaltrol capsule was administrated (20ng/100g) by a stomach tube in treatment group, and same amount of teal oil was fed in model and control groups. After 45 days, we recorded general condition and body weight, dected Scr,BUN, and we also dected iPTH and cTnI by ELISA.Results①Body Weight: In body weight, there was statistical significance among three groups(F=18.515,P<0.05).There was statistical significantce between control group and model group(P<0.05); there was statistical significantce between model group and treatment group(P<0.05); and there was statistical significantce among model group itself and treatment group itself(P<0.05). With the time lasting, body wight of model group rats was falling off but treatment group was stepping up,which was higher than model group at the same time.②Scr,BUN: In Scr, there was statistical significance between model group and treatment group(F=4.846,P<0.05); and there was statistical significantce among model group itself and treatment group(P<0.05). With the time lasting, Scr of model group and treatment group rats were both stepping up, which model group's was higher than treatment group's(P<0.05). In BUN, there was statistical significance between model group and treatment group(F=9.516,P<0.05); and there was statistical significantce among model group itself and treatment group(P<0.05). With the time lasting, BUN of model group and treatment group rats were both stepping up, which model group's was higher than treatment group's(P<0.05).③iPTH: In iPTH, there was statistical significance between model group and treatment group(F=38.020,P<0.05); and there was statistical significantce among model group itself and treatment group(P<0.05). With the time lasting, iPTH of model group rats which was stepping up was higher than treatment group(P<0.05).④cTnI: In cTnI, there was statistical significance between model group and treatment group(F=32.085,P<0.05); and there was statistical significantce among model group itself and treatment group(P<0.05). With the time lasting, cTnI of model group rats which was stepping up was higher than treatment group(P<0.05).⑤Correlation between iPTH and cTnI: In scatterplot, there was linear correlation tendency between iPTH and cTnI in model group, analysis indicated r= 0.71, P<0.05,so we could consider there was linear correlation between iPTH and cTnI in model group. In scatterplot, there was linear correlation tendency between iPTH and cTnI in treatment group, analysis indicated r= 0.68, P<0.05,so we could consider there was linear correlation between iPTH and cTnI in treatment group.Conclusions①It is taken place secondary hyperparathyroidism in the early period of CRF, then cause pathological changes of heart complications.②cTnI is the early index of cardiac damage in CRF rats.③There is linear correlation between iPTH and cTnI ,so we should think highly of iPTH in the therapy of cardiac damage in CRF.
